Dennis John Bogi, 67, of Greensburg, died Friday May 31, 2019 at his home.  He was born in McKeesport on January 25, 1952, a son of the late John Joseph and Dorothy Emert Bogi.  He worked as an insurance broker with Insurance Services of Greensburg.  Dennis was a musician and played harmonica, keyboards and was lead vocalist in many area bands including The Smick Brothers and Alibi.  He enjoyed doing yardwork and planting flowers and was very proud of his own landscaped yard.  In addition to his parents, he was preceded in death by 2 brothers-in-law, Vincent Mezeivtch and Thomas Morgan.  Dennis is survived by his loving wife of 16 years, Betty Morgan Bogi; his children, Jamin Bogi (Ivy), Megan McHatten (Devin) and Jared Bogi 2 stepchildren, Ryan Pryor and Melissa Grusofski (Evan); beloved Pap Pap to Emerson and Lachlan McHatten and Indiana Grusofski; and Poppy to Michael Pryor; his sister, Marlene Mezeivtch; also, numerous cousins and a host of loving friends.  Visitation for family and friends will be held on Thursday from 3pm until the hour of service at 7 pm at Kepple-Graft Funeral Home, 524 North Main Street, Greensburg.   In lieu of flowers, memorials may be made to “Lionheart Inn” Reunion, Fundraiser for Homeless Veterans, c/o White Oak American Legion, 2813 Capitol Street, White Oak, PA 151341.  For online condolences, please visit www.kepplegraft.com.
